No winner in Atletico Madrid - Arsenal match
In the first leg of the UEFA Champions League semi-final, Atletico Madrid drew 1-1 at home against Arsenal.
In the first leg of the UEFA Champions League semi-final, Spanish side Atletico Madrid faced English representatives Arsenal at home. Arsenal finished the first half with a 1-0 lead thanks to a penalty goal scored by Viktor Gyökeres in the 44th minute. The Spanish team started the second half quickly.
In a play in the 53rd minute, the ball hit Ben White's hand inside the penalty area, leading Atletico Madrid players to appeal for a penalty.

After a VAR review, referee Danny Makkelie awarded a penalty.
Julian Alvarez stepped up to the spot in the 56th minute and sent the ball into the net to level the score at 1-1. As both teams' attacks remained fruitless in the remaining minutes, the match ended 1-1. The return leg will be played on Tuesday, May 5.
